How much do weekend electroplating process eng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 3, 2026, the average yearly pay for weekend electroplating process engineer in Oak Ridge, TN is $87,973.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$71,200.00 and $98,500.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Weekend Electroplating Process Engineer vs Weekend Electroplating Technician?

AspectWeekend Electroplating Process EngineerWeekend Electroplating Technician
ResponsibilitiesDesigns, develops, and optimizes electroplating processes, ensuring quality and efficiency.Performs electroplating tasks, maintains equipment, and follows established procedures.
Required CredentialsTypically requires a degree in engineering or related field; certifications are a plus.High school diploma or equivalent; technical training or certifications preferred.
Work EnvironmentLaboratories, manufacturing plants, or research facilities, often involving process oversight.Production floors, electroplating stations, and maintenance areas.

The main difference between a Weekend Electroplating Process Engineer and a Weekend Electroplating Technician lies in their roles. The engineer focuses on process development and optimization, requiring technical education, while the technician handles hands-on tasks and equipment maintenance. Both roles are essential in electroplating operations but differ in responsibilities and qualifications.

Job Summary

A Plastic Process Engineer is responsible for developing, optimizing, validating, and sustaining injection molding and blow molding manufacturing processes. This role plays a critical part in ensuring the efficient, safe, and cost-effective production of high-quality plastic products.

Job Duties
  • Develop and optimize injection molding and blow molding processes for new and existing products.
  • Establish and document process parameters to ensure repeatable and robust manufacturing operations.
  • Conduct process validations including IQ/OQ/PQ and process capability studies.
  • Implement and maintain scientific molding principles and process controls.
  • Collaborate with tooling engineers to improve mold performance, cycle times, and product quality.
  • Troubleshoot molding defects and lead CAPA activities.
  • Perform DOE studies to optimize processing conditions.
  • Support mold trials, resin qualifications, and new product launches.
  • Analyze production data to reduce scrap and improve productivity.
  • Train technicians and operators on process standards and best practices.
